Inspire Teams. Advance Animal Wellbeing. Create Extraordinary Guest Experiences.
As the Assistant Curator, Pinnipeds, you will be a key leader within the Columbus Zoo and Aquarium's Wild Encounters team, helping oversee the care and management of our pinniped collection while developing staff, promoting animal wellbeing, supporting conservation initiatives, and delivering memorable guest experiences. This is an exciting opportunity for an experienced marine mammal professional to make a lasting impact on animals, people, and wildlife conservation.
Responsibilities- Supports the Curator of Wild Encounters and Zoo leadership in daily area operations, including scheduling, staff coordination, training, evaluations, mentoring, and adherence to safety protocols.
- Assists with implementing area-specific procedures, projects, and animal wellbeing best practices in alignment with professional standards.
- Under the Curator's guidance, contributes to protocol development, collection planning, and external professional associations.
- Leads staff in animal training and the delivery of educational and engaging guest experiences.
Animal Care, Wellbeing & Collection Management
- Supervise the daily care, husbandry, training, enrichment, nutrition, and overall management of the Columbus Zoo and Aquarium pinniped collection.
- Assist the Curator of Wild Encounters with policies and protocols related to animal health, disease diagnosis and treatment, husbandry practices, nutrition, enrichment, and overall animal wellbeing.
- Support oversight of the pinniped training program, including animal training goals and staff management.
- Supervise food preparation procedures, including storage, thawing, processing of daily diets, and facility cleanliness.
- Continually evaluate animal target weights and diets and provide updates to the Curator of Wild Encounters.
- Manage animal diets under the direction of the Curator of Wild Encounters, Director of Animal Nutrition, and Zoo veterinarians, including oversight of staff administration of prescribed medications.
- Assist with animal transports, restraint techniques, and animal acquisitions and dispositions.
- Initiate wellbeing assessments and ensure appropriate follow-up actions are implemented.
- Oversee or delegate planning and coordination of veterinary procedures.
